An Annual Community Fishing Event for the Whole Family
Friday, July 26, 2024 - Sunday July 28, 2024
For many years, Manchester residents have had an opportunity each summer to best their neighbors and secure year-long bragging rights for catching the biggest fish. For those who remember the tournaments of years past, you probably recall fondly of the opportunity for experienced and novice anglers of all ages to show their skills, enjoy some fun prizes and get the most popular shirts in town!
Making a return in 2020, the Manchester By-the-Sea Fishing tournament is a family-friendly event seeking to encourage anglers new and old to enjoy some fun on the water. We are excited to be able to build upon the event by including more prizes, t-shirts and a celebration event at Tuck’s Point.
Tournament Details
- Friday morning, July 26 at first light - Sunday, July 28, 12pm
- Stripers are the primary prize category being tracked. Prizes awarded based on length of catch. There is a prize category for most species caught, so submit all catches!
- Catch and release is strongly encouraged to support and sustain our local fishery (reference new Mass guidelines and keeper limits).
- Anglers must comply with all federal and state regulations, including having a recreational saltwater license.
- Captain's check-in will be on Thursday, July 25 at 6-8pm. All anglers/team leaders must attend to pick up their ruler and t-shirts. Details to follow on location.

Catch Submission Rules
-
All fish must be caught on a hook and line, in saltwater.
The Shore division indicates you caught a fish in a location accessible by foot. All other fish caught in a location accessed via a watercraft are considered Boat.
No traps.
Measurements to be taken with the fish on top of the ruler.
Anglers must submit 3 pictures of their fish using the iAngler app.
-
1 photo of the whole catch on the ruler
-
1 photo of the head on the ruler, close-up
-
1 photo of the tail on the ruler, close-up
Measurement submissions according to the state of Massachusetts “Striped Bass are measured in total length, which is the greatest straight line from the anterior most tip of the jaw or snout to the farthest extremity of the tail with the forks squeezed together.”.
Picture must include the official 2024 tournament ruler (pics without ruler will not be counted)
If you have issues with your submission the tournament director can submit on your behalf, please email your 3-photos and corresponding details to info@mbtsfishing.com.
According to the state of Massachusetts, ”all recreational anglers are required to use inline circle hooks when fishing for striped bass with whole or cut natural baits, except when fishing with a natural bait attached to an artificial lure (e.g., tube and worm).The use non-lethal devices to remove striped bass from the water is required; gaffing striped bass is prohibited”.
Decisions of the tournament judges are final in all circumstances.
MBTS Fishing Tournament reserves the right to use all submission and other photos transmitted for future use in event marketing collateral.
